Appendix 2 – Economic impacts
A. Direct economic impacts Footnote 1
This section presents the results of direct economic impacts associated with all students in Canada, by province and territory. First, we present the results for 2024 for all students, then long-term and short-term students separately, followed by francophone students studying outside of the Province of Quebec Footnote 2 .
| Province or territory | Annual Expenditures | Output | GDP at basic prices | Labour Income | Jobs |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Newfoundland and Labrador | $227.4 | $200.9 | $126.2 | $61.4 | 1,264 |
| Prince Edward Island | $180.7 | $163.9 | $93.2 | $53.1 | 1,121 |
| Nova Scotia | $1,094.2 | $1,038.9 | $683.6 | $396.4 | 8,000 |
| New Brunswick | $594.9 | $545.1 | $327.0 | $182.3 | 3,721 |
| Quebec | $5,984.9 | $5,878.2 | $3,566.9 | $2,139.7 | 42,941 |
| Ontario | $24,848.6 | $22,705.1 | $15,023.5 | $8,289.7 | 150,509 |
| Manitoba | $1,001.4 | $919.6 | $595.0 | $337.9 | 6,108 |
| Saskatchewan | $713.2 | $629.7 | $412.3 | $244.1 | 4,249 |
| Alberta | $3,140.9 | $3,057.5 | $2,006.3 | $1,142.2 | 21,470 |
| British Columbia | $9,677.71 | $8,477.8 | $5,645.0 | $3,296.6 | 69,550 |
| Yukon | $8.8 | $6.9 | $4.4 | $2.3 | 39 |
| Northwest Territories | $1.3 | $3.4 | $1.7 | $1.0 | 13 |
| Nunavut | $0.4 | $2.2 | $1.2 | $0.5 | 9 |
| Canada | $47,474.6 | $43,629.3 | $28,486.5 | $16,147.3 | 308,993 |
Source: Customized Statistics Canada expenditure model, based on expenditure profile produced by RKA

B. Total (direct, indirect and induced) economic impacts
This section presents the values of the total direct, indirect and induced impact that international students bring to the provincial/territorial economy and the aggregate to Canada. The impact values apply to all international students. As expected, all indicators, including GDP contribution and the jobs supported, were significantly higher than those for the direct or combined direct and indirect impacts. First, we present the results for 2024 for all students, then long-term and short-term students. We also present results for Francophone students studying outside of the province of Quebec.
| Province or territory | Output | GDP at basic prices | Labour Income | Jobs |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Newfoundland and Labrador | $353.1 | $214.5 | $108.0 | 2,009 |
| Prince Edward Island | $270.7 | $150.5 | $82.1 | 1,756 |
| Nova Scotia | $1,710.9 | $1,063.2 | $598.6 | 12,147 |
| New Brunswick | $1,031.9 | $569.2 | $309.2 | 6,257 |
| Quebec | $11,691.0 | $6,577.9 | $3,837.1 | 71,457 |
| Ontario | $40,620.0 | $25,012.2 | $13,769.4 | 237,412 |
| Manitoba | $1,859.7 | $1,077.8 | $567.9 | 10,426 |
| Saskatchewan | $1,390.1 | $796.4 | $394.9 | 7,101 |
| Alberta | $6,954.3 | $3,999.8 | $2,041.6 | 35,247 |
| British Columbia | $14,587.5 | $9,301.4 | $5,116.9 | 101,228 |
| Yukon | $14.6 | $9.0 | $5.1 | 75 |
| Northwest Territories | $16.1 | $8.2 | $3.9 | 44 |
| Nunavut | $7.4 | $4.1 | $1.8 | 28 |
| Canada | $80,507.3 | $48,784.4 | $26,836.5 | 485,187 |
Source: Customized Statistics Canada expenditure model, based on expenditure profile produced by RKA
